1. A Michelson interferometer has a vacuum chamber 5.0 cm long placed in one of its arms. The interferometer is illuminated with green laser light of wavelength lambda = 543.5nm. As an unknown gas is let into the vacuum chamber, 200 fringes are counted. (Assume an ideal vacuum initially). What is the index of refraction of the gas as determined by this experiment?
